Summary

Atlanta Dream teammates Angel Reese and Sika Koné held a brief reunion in Berlin during the FIBA Women’s Basketball World Cup. Reese is representing Team USA in the tournament, while Koné played for Mali. Despite competing for different nations, the players connected during the international event, a moment highlighted by the WNBA on social media. Koné concluded her tournament run with Mali, which finished with a 1-2 record in group play, though she averaged a double-double of 16 points and 10.3 rebounds per game. Meanwhile, Reese helped Team USA secure a 3-0 record in the group stage, averaging 8.7 points and six rebounds in 17.2 minutes per game. Both players are expected to return to the Atlanta Dream roster following the conclusion of their respective international commitments.
